8.3.1 Default Dial-in Filter

Move cursor to the field Edit Filter Sets in Menu 13, press space bar to toggle and set the value to Yes and then press [Enter] to open Menu 13.1 – Default Dial-in Filter.

Use this menu to specify the filter set(s) to apply to the incoming and outgoing traffic between all dial-in users and your Prestige. Note that the filter set(s) only applies to the dial-in users but not the remote nodes. You can specify up to 4 filter sets separated by comma, e.g., 1, 5, 9, 12, in each filter field. The default is no filters.

Spaces are accepted in this field. For more information on defining the filters, see Chapter 9 .
